In a recent episode of the Tipton Thrives Podcast, TCSC Superintendent Dr. Ryan Glaze shared an inspiring narrative about the remarkable generosity of the Tipton community. As he spoke, the warmth of community spirit filled the air, reflecting a shared commitment to local schools that is both rare and uplifting.
Dr. Glaze highlighted that over the past five years, the community has collectively donated more than half a million dollars to enhance school facilities. This significant investment underscores a deep-rooted belief in the importance of education and the future of Tipton’s youth. “It’s just an amazing part of being in Tipton,” he remarked, emphasizing how such support is not commonly found in schools of similar size.
